piradox Postado Agosto 9, 2004 Denunciar Share Postado Agosto 9, 2004 Fiz uma consulta Accessselect igre.*, obre.nom_obreirofrom igreja igre, obreiro obrewhere igre.cod_igreja = :cod_igreja and obre.num_matricula = igre.cod_obreiro_responsavelO ZeosLib diz que não pode atualizar essa consulta complexa, porque tem mais de uma tabelaComo faço pra resolver isso?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Capablanca Postado Agosto 10, 2004 Denunciar Share Postado Agosto 10, 2004 Olá,Para fazer consultas a mais de um tabela, você precisa utilizar o componente ZUpdateSQL. Desta forma, faça o seguinte:1) Insira um componente ZUpdateSQL;2) Selecione seu componente ZQuery e configure sua propriedade UpdateObject para ZUpdateSQL1;3) Ainda com o ZQuery selecionado, configure sua propriedade RequestLive para True.Pronto. Tente utilizar a consulta SQL novamente e veja se funciona.Abs.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 piradox Postado Agosto 10, 2004 Autor Denunciar Share Postado Agosto 10, 2004 Olá,Para fazer consultas a mais de um tabela, você precisa utilizar o componente ZUpdateSQL. Desta forma, faça o seguinte:1) Insira um componente ZUpdateSQL;2) Selecione seu componente ZQuery e configure sua propriedade UpdateObject para ZUpdateSQL1;3) Ainda com o ZQuery selecionado, configure sua propriedade RequestLive para True.Pronto. Tente utilizar a consulta SQL novamente e veja se funciona.Abs. Mas será q funciona com Access via ADO no Zeos?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Capablanca Postado Agosto 10, 2004 Denunciar Share Postado Agosto 10, 2004 Você não disse que está usando o ZeosLib? Pensei que já estivesse usando o ZeosDBO. Em todo caso, o ZeosDBO também dá acesso ao MS Access.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 piradox Postado Agosto 13, 2004 Autor Denunciar Share Postado Agosto 13, 2004 Mas o meu Zeos Dá um erro de que o parametro ?_1 não tem valor padrãoQue troço é esse?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
piradox
Fiz uma consulta Access
select
igre.*,
obre.nom_obreiro
from
igreja igre, obreiro obre
where
igre.cod_igreja = :cod_igreja and
obre.num_matricula = igre.cod_obreiro_responsavel
O ZeosLib diz que não pode atualizar essa consulta complexa, porque tem mais de uma tabela
Como faço pra resolver isso?
Link para o comentário
Compartilhar em outros sites
4 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.